Question

Compound X on reaction with O3\text{O}_3 followed by Zn/H2O\text{Zn/H}_2\text{O} gives formaldehyde and 2-methyl propanal as products. The compound X is:

A

Pent-2-ene

B

3-Methylbut-1-ene

C

2-Methylbut-1-ene

D

2-Methylbut-2-ene
